[ARCHIVED] Fatal Fremont Township Crash

On February 20, 2018, at approximately 12:40AM, Lake County Sheriff’s Deputies responded to North Fairfield Road north of Route 176, Fremont Township, for a traffic crash with injuries.  When sheriff’s deputies arrived they found a person seriously injured, who’d been pinned between two vehicles.

Preliminary investigation shows two box-style trucks, owned by the same refrigeration company, were traveling southbound on North Fairfield Road, north of Route 176.  The driver of the front truck, a 47 year-old man of Elgin, pulled over to the side of the road to adjust the load in the rear of the truck.  The driver of the following truck, a 45 year-old man of Bloomingdale, also pulled over to assist.  

It appears the 45 year-old didn’t place his truck in park prior to exiting to assist his co-worker.  The box truck driven by the 45 year-old then rolled into the 47 year-old, as he was standing between the two vehicles.  The 47 year-old was seriously injured.  He was subsequently transported, via ambulance, to Advocate Condell Medical Center in Libertyville, where he was pronounced deceased.  

The 45 year-old was not injured during the incident.  

An autopsy will be conducted on the 47 year-old by the Lake County Coroner’s Office on February 21, 2018.  The crash remains under investigation by the Lake County Sheriff’s Office Technical Crash Investigations Unit.
